Applications
Stranded 1350 aluminum conductors shown in this section of data are classified as follows: Class AA For bare conductors usually used in overhead lines. Class A For conductors to be covered with weather-resistant materials and for bare conductors where greater flexibility is required. Compact strand conductor for use in bare overhead applications or for use with weather-resistant coverings or insulations is also available. Classes refer to stranding and are an indication of relative conductor flexibility, AA being the least flexible, C the most flexible.

Construction
Aluminum alloy 1350-H19 wires, concentrically stranded.

Specifications
AAC bare conductors meet or exceed the following ASTM specifications:
• B-230 Aluminum Wire, 1350-H19 for Electrical Purposes
• B-231 Aluminum Conductors, Concentric-Lay-Stranded
• B-400 Compact Round Concentric-Lay-Stranded Aluminum 1350 Conductors
